#fd56d2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#fd56d2 is composed of 99.2% red, 33.7%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 66% magenta, 17%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 315.4 degrees, a saturation of 97.7% and a lightness of 66.5%. #fd56d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ffacff with #fb00a5. Closest websafe color is: #ff66cc.

Shades and Tints of #fd56d2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050004 is the darkest color, while #fff1fb is the lightest one.
